Rubber damping shock absorption support
By incorporating metal plates and phase change materials into the rubber damping shock absorber bearing, the problem of rubber expansion and cracking at high temperatures was solved, thereby improving the durability and stability of the bearing.

AI Technical Summary
Existing rubber shock absorber bearings are prone to expansion, cracking, and aging under high temperature conditions, which affects their service life.
The design of the rubber damping shock absorber bearing adopts a metal plate setting and is filled with phase change material. The metal plate increases the toughness of the shock absorber, and the phase change material is used for cooling to avoid high temperature expansion and cracking.
It extends the service life of the shock-absorbing pad, avoids expansion and cracking under high temperature, and improves the stability and durability of the support.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to shock support technical field, concretely is a kind of rubber damping shock support. BACKGROUND
[0002] Shock support is a kind of special support, it not only has the function of supporting structure, also is equipped with shock absorber, can reduce the influence of earthquake on building or bridge when disaster occurs.
[0003] Chinese patent number CN202320091979.2 discloses a kind of high damping rubber shock support, including upper installation steel sheet, the surface of upper installation steel sheet and lower installation steel sheet is welded with seal piece, and multiple groups of internal rubber plate, internal steel plate are installed between two groups of seal pieces, while the outside of internal rubber plate, internal steel plate is wrapped with rubber protective layer, characterized in that: the bottom surface of internal rubber plate is uniformly fixed and arranged with multiple groups of connecting blocks, and the upper surface of internal steel plate is uniformly provided with multiple groups of connecting grooves. When temperature is higher, the phenomenon of expansion cracking aging of rubber pad is prone to occur in prior art when in use, which affects the service life of shock support. UTILITY MODEL CONTENT
[0004] The utility model aims at providing a kind of rubber damping shock support to solve the problems in prior art.
[0005]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the utility model provides the following technical scheme: a kind of rubber damping shock support, including shock support;The shock support is composed of upper end mounting plate and bottom end mounting plate, the upper end mounting plate bottom end position is welded with upper end mounting cylinder, the bottom end mounting plate upper end is welded with bottom end mounting cylinder, the bottom end mounting cylinder upper end position is installed with fixed plate, the upper end mounting cylinder bottom end is inserted into the bottom end position inside bottom end mounting cylinder and is installed with limit plate, the upper end mounting cylinder upper side is slidably installed with mounting ring, the mounting ring and fixed plate are connected by bolt, the bottom end mounting plate upper end middle position is installed with rubber column, the rubber column upper side is spaced and is stacked with multiple shock pads and metal plates, the metal plate is internally provided with filler cavity, and the filler cavity is filled with phase change material.
[0006] Preferably, the shock pad is provided with a groove at the upper and lower ends, and the metal plate is embedded in the groove.
[0007] Preferably, the bottom end of the mounting ring is provided with a soft metal pad, and the soft metal pad is welded at the bottom end position of the mounting ring.
[0008] Preferably, the metal plate is provided with a soft pad at the upper and lower ends, and the soft pad is pasted on the upper and lower ends of the metal plate by adhesive.
[0009] Preferably, the upper end mounting plate and the bottom end mounting plate are provided with a corrosion-resistant layer outside, and the corrosion-resistant layer is provided as a chromium plating layer.
[0010] Preferably, a heat-conducting plate is arranged inside the filler cavity, and the heat-conducting plate is welded at a position inside the filler cavity.
[0011] Compared with the prior art, the utility model has the beneficial effects that:
[0012] 1. The metal plate can increase the toughness of the shock pad, avoid deformation of the shock pad, and cool the shock pad by the phase change material inside the filler cavity, thereby avoiding expansion, cracking and aging of the shock pad and prolonging the service life of the shock pad.
[0013] 2. The soft pad is soft, and can fill the gap between the metal plate and the shock pad, thereby making the shock pad and the metal plate more closely connected.
[0014] 3. The soft metal pad is soft, and can be deformed under pressure when the mounting ring and the fixed plate are installed, thereby filling the gap between the mounting ring and the fixed plate and making the mounting ring more tightly installed.
[0015] 4. The heat-conducting plate can quickly guide heat into the filler cavity, thereby facilitating cooling of the shock pad by the phase change material inside the filler cavity.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F DRAWINGS

[0023] Please refer to Figure 1 、 Figure 2 、 Figure 3 、 Figure 4 In the embodiments of the utility model, a rubber damping shock-absorbing support comprises a shock-absorbing support 1; the shock-absorbing support 1 is composed of an upper end mounting plate 2 and a bottom end mounting plate 7; an upper end mounting cylinder 5 is welded at the bottom end position of the upper end mounting plate 2; a bottom end mounting cylinder 10 is welded at the upper end of the bottom end mounting plate 7; a fixing plate 6 is mounted at the upper end position of the bottom end mounting cylinder 10; a limiting plate is mounted at the bottom end position inside the bottom end mounting cylinder 10 into which the bottom end of the upper end mounting cylinder 5 extends; an installation ring 4 is slidably mounted on the upper side of the upper end mounting cylinder 5; the installation ring and the fixing plate 6 are connected through bolts; a rubber column 12 is mounted at the middle position of the upper end of the bottom end mounting plate 7; a plurality of shock-absorbing pads 9 and metal plates 11 are stacked at intervals on the upper side of the rubber column 12; a filler cavity 15 is arranged inside the metal plate 11; and a phase change material 13 is filled inside the filler cavity 15.
[0024] Grooves are arranged at the upper and lower end positions of the shock-absorbing pad 9, and the metal plate 11 is embedded inside the grooves; the arrangement of the grooves can embed the metal plate 11 inside the grooves when stacked, so that the metal plate 11 and the shock-absorbing pad 9 are more stably mounted; soft pads 16 are arranged at the upper and lower end positions of the metal plate 11, and the soft pads 16 are pasted on the upper and lower end positions of the metal plate 11 through adhesive; the soft pads 16 are relatively soft in texture, and can fill the gap between the metal plate 11 and the shock-absorbing pad 9 during use, so that the metal plate 11 and the shock-absorbing pad 9 are more closely connected.
[0025] A soft metal pad 8 is arranged at the bottom end of the installation ring 4, and the soft metal pad 8 is welded at the bottom end position of the installation ring 4; the soft metal pad 8 is relatively soft in texture, and can be deformed under pressure when the installation ring 4 and the fixing plate 6 are mounted, so as to fill the gap between the installation ring 4 and the fixing plate 6 and make the installation ring 4 more tightly mounted.
[0026] Corrosion-resistant layers 3 are arranged outside the upper end mounting plate 2 and the bottom end mounting plate 7, and the corrosion-resistant layers 3 are chromium plating layers; the chromium plating layers used by the corrosion-resistant layers 3 have strong corrosion resistance, so as to reduce the corrosion of the upper end mounting plate 2 and the bottom end mounting plate 7 during use and prolong the corrosion of the upper end mounting plate 2 and the bottom end mounting plate 7 during use.
[0027] The heat-conducting plate 14 is welded in the filler cavity 15, and the heat-conducting plate 14 can quickly conduct heat into the filler cavity 15, so that the phase change material 13 in the filler cavity 15 can cool the shock pad 9.
[0028] The working principle and use process of the utility model are as follows: the shock support 1 is installed through the upper end mounting plate 2 and the bottom end mounting plate 7 when in use, and the shock support 1 is damped through the internal shock pad 9 when in use; the metal plate 11 can increase the toughness of the shock pad 9, avoid the deformation of the shock support 1 when in use, cool the shock pad 9 through the phase change material 13 in the filler cavity 15, avoid the expansion, cracking and aging of the shock pad 9 when in use, and prolong the service life of the shock pad 9.
